The Internet Election News Deliberation Commission, under the umbrella of the NEC, issued warnings to two internet media companies which carried unfair coverage about pre-candidates who are likely to stand for the by-election of National Assembly members on April 27, 2011. The Commission issued a warning to Geochang internet newspaper(gcinews.asia), which carried the article promoting a certain potential candidate who will likely to stand for Gimhae-si B electoral district, Gyeongsangnam-do, in violation of Article 8 (‘Responsibilities of Press for Fair Reports’) of the Public Official Election Act. A warning was also issued to Kspnews(kspnews.com), citing the same Article. The online news provider, despite the law that prohibits the media from featuring the column written by pre-candidates from 90 days prior to Election Day, ran the article of one pre-candidate criticizing another pre-candidate from a different party, expected to stand for Bundang-gu B electoral district, Seongnam-si, Gyeonggi-do. The Commission said that it augmented the team in charge of overseeing Internet election news coverage since February to intensify its effort to monitor the Internet media of the region which will hold the by-elections in April. The Commission urged the Internet media to be more mindful of the law imposing a ban on carrying the news articles under the names of candidates or pre-candidates (including those wishing to be candidates) from 90 days prior to Election Day. |
